This automation creates a new contact in Pipedrive whenever an email receives a specific label in Gmail. It streamlines the process of capturing potential leads or important contacts directly from your email into your Pipedrive CRM.
The workflow triggers when an email is labeled with a predefined label in Gmail. It then extracts the subject and sender's email address from the labeled email and uses this information to create a new contact in Pipedrive. The contact's name is set to the email's subject, and their email address is set to the sender's email.
Note: This workflow requires access to both your Gmail and Pipedrive accounts. It can be customized to trigger on different labels or to extract additional information for the Pipedrive contact.
By automating contact creation from labeled emails, users can ensure timely follow-ups and maintain an organized CRM without manual data entry. This workflow is especially useful for sales and marketing professionals who receive numerous leads via email.

Integrating Gmail with Pipedrive enhances your ability to manage contacts efficiently without the need to switch between applications. By adding Pipedrive to your Gmail account, you gain access to a sidebar that displays relevant contact details, deals, and activities directly in Gmail. This integration allows you to create and edit contacts, link emails to deals, and even schedule meetings directly from your inbox, ensuring that your CRM is always up-to-date with the latest interactions.

Importing contacts into Pipedrive can be done through spreadsheet uploads or by syncing with external contact providers like Google Contacts. This process not only saves time but also ensures that your Pipedrive account is populated with essential contact information, ready for engagement. Additionally, leveraging tools like Import2 offers a seamless way to transfer contacts from other CRMs or databases into Pipedrive, making it easier to maintain a comprehensive and updated contact list.
Pipedrive's contact management capabilities are enhanced through smart data integration, allowing for a more detailed understanding of your contacts. Features like Smart Contact Data fetch valuable information from sources like LinkedIn with just an email address, enriching contact profiles automatically. This level of detail supports better segmentation, personalized engagement, and ultimately, more effective sales strategies.
Keeping your contacts synchronized across platforms is crucial for up-to-date communication and sales activities. Pipedrive offers contact sync options that mirror changes made in either your email provider or Pipedrive, ensuring consistency across your tools. Whether it's a one-way sync to update Pipedrive contacts or a two-way sync for mutual updates, this feature simplifies contact management, allowing you to focus on building relationships rather than managing data.
Pipedrive's mobile app ensures that your contact management efforts are not confined to the desktop. With features that allow for importing contacts directly from your phone and syncing with third-party providers, Pipedrive's mobile app ensures that your contact list is always accessible and up-to-date, no matter where you are. This mobility enhances responsiveness and allows for real-time updates to your sales process, directly from your smartphone.
